Output 51d3af0fd9d9c0f322b26d446032a12ffcd3480c78c0bfbda19a2333707e7aa9:0

value
1523184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9021cb57fa78ebb17847ae3315f9260e541c7ae2 OP_EQUAL
address
3Eq7iEiL7QSNHvLCNjmaGDxxttfTcRLqg1
transaction
51d3af0fd9d9c0f322b26d446032a12ffcd3480c78c0bfbda19a2333707e7aa9
confirmations
329077
spent
true